The thousand-yard stare happens when someone is faced with an event that is so upsetting, traumatic, or shocking that it is difficult to bear. Staring into space is a form of dissociation, in which someone is disconnected from their emotions or surroundings.

The Thousand Yard Stare, also written 1,000 Yard Stare, refers to a painting called The 2,000 Yard Stare from American artist Thomas Lea called that shows a World War II soldier staring directly at the viewer, portraying post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) and dissociation caused by battle.

The thousand-yard stare (also referred to as two-thousand-yard stare) is a phrase often used to describe the blank, unfocused gaze of combatants who have become emotionally detached from the traumatizing events around them. It is sometimes used more generally to describe the look of dissociation among victims of other types of trauma.
